Virtualising the nine hole peg test of finger dexterity

Using Virtual and Augmented Reality (VR/AR) approaches in physical rehabilitation can lead to better controlled, more client motivating, and more flexible forms of therapy. The Nine Hole Peg Test (NHPT) is a standard instrument in physiotherapy to practice and assess a patient's hand motor control abilities. A physical, wooden or plastic board with nine holes and cylindrical shaped pegs are used to perform this task. There are only limited ways of varying the degree of difficulty or to precisely measure progress with this physical setup. This study presents the development of a VR/AR version of the NHPT and evaluates the usability of three versions: (1) the real life wooden version, (2) a video-mediated version and (3) a computer-generated AR version built from lowcost off-the-shelf components. Our results show that all three conditions were successfully completed by all participants with the highest measured performance and perceived usability still achieved in the real life situation. This indicates that the implementation of currently available low-cost, off-the-shelf components is not yet reliable enough to suggest its use for therapeutic exercises or assessments that require very fine finger level interaction.
